Toilet plunging is a crucial aspect of maintaining a functional and hygienic bathroom environment. This process involves using a specialized tool, known as a plunger, to dislodge blockages that can occur within the toilet's plumbing system. These blockages often result from an accumulation of waste materials or foreign objects that impede the normal flow of water. Effective toilet plunging is important because it helps prevent overflow, which can lead to water damage, unpleasant odors, and unsanitary conditions. Regular plunging can also extend the lifespan of your toilet by reducing the stress on its components. Understanding the importance of toilet plunging ensures that homeowners can address minor plumbing issues promptly, avoiding more costly repairs and maintaining a clean and operational bathroom.
Benefits of Toilet Plunging
-
Prevents Overflow
Regular toilet plunging is essential in preventing the overflow of water, which can cause damage to your bathroom floor and surrounding areas. By clearing blockages quickly, you minimize the risk of water spilling over the toilet bowl, keeping your bathroom clean and dry. -
Maintains Hygiene
A well-plunged toilet helps maintain a hygienic environment by ensuring that waste is properly flushed away. This prevents the buildup of bacteria and germs that can result from stagnant water and waste, contributing to a healthier home environment. -
Cost-Effective Maintenance
Routine plunging of your toilet can save you money in the long run by reducing the need for professional plumbing services. By addressing minor clogs yourself, you can avoid more serious plumbing issues that require costly repairs or replacements.
